ABOUT THE EAGLES: Southern Boone lost its season opener 38-14 Friday night at Cole Camp. …The 2008 season is the fifth in program history. …Southern Boone’s lone victory last season was a 34-6 win against Westran. …The Eagles compete in the Mid-MO Conference with Tipton, North Callaway and South Callaway. … The Eagles are replacing their quarterback, top three rushers and leading receiver from last year. Sophomore Cole Finley takes over at quarterback. Coach Kevin Hixson is confident in Finley’s ability to handle the offense but will also rely heavily on Brenden Sapp and Sam Mueller to keep the running game moving. Neither player had previously carried the ball in a varsity game.
TIGER TIDBITS: Quarterback David Weybright had four punts against Cabool. The Tigers lined up in their regular spread offense for all four attempts. The remaining punts were handled by Travis Baker, who booted a 49-yarder on his second attempt. …Weybright missed his only PAT attempt. …Kyle Williams handled the first kickoff before giving way to sophomore Jacob Case. …The Tigers were held to zero or negative yards on eight of their 15 rushes.
